Output ca3ec942d250622398436fc305897191c8100afd40c943824fa2d02006b20ee6:7

value
5330784
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bb85d68abb2c3d5818081e524182b936bfb6a56 OP_EQUALVERIFY OP_CHECKSIG
address
19MyMMU8SFJCxEyb3fhHtpZxS23vowYWZq
transaction
ca3ec942d250622398436fc305897191c8100afd40c943824fa2d02006b20ee6
spent
true